Output 585ca185694d712f7c7f40d2f15a327bb90ae5452df0cc6e12a98e799c2f099d:0

value
78856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089a184a3bd2f865174e60c417857da7b2925622 OP_EQUAL
address
M8geEfXFvoscA1TuqCPhkyWDSQruQ37bv9
transaction
585ca185694d712f7c7f40d2f15a327bb90ae5452df0cc6e12a98e799c2f099d
spent
true